Cavity QED in Quantum Dot-photonic Crystal Nanocavity Coupled Systems

Open Access Open Access

Abstract

We discuss solid-state cavity QED with quantum-dots embedded in high-Q photonic crystal nanocavities for advanced quantum-dot light sources, including single artificial atom lasers, nano-cavity-based self-frequency conversion lasers, and spontaneous two photon emitters.
